Tehran, August 6: President of Iran Hassan Rouhani today said that Tehran favours talks with Washington only if the US lifts sanctions it has imposed on the Islamic republic.

 
Hassan Rouhani, Speaking at the foreign ministry after meeting with his top diplomat Mohammad Javad Zarif, said that Iran is ready for talks regardless of whether or not the US is a party to the Joint Comprehensive Plan of Action or the 2015 nuclear deal. The Iranian foreign minister confirmed reports that he had turned down an offer from a US senator to meet President Donald Trump at the White House.
“Peace with Iran is the mother of all peace, war with Iran is the mother of all wars. A strait for a strait. It can’t be that the Strait of Hormuz is free for you and the Strait of Gibraltar is not free for us,” said Rouhani in his speech. Rouhani also reiterated that America's sanctions on his country are an act of "economic terrorism." 
 
Tensions between Iran and the United States have soared since Trump announced last year that the US was withdrawing from the deal and began reimposing sanctions against the Islamic republic.
